如何深入理解并高效运用JavaScript闭包原理?

2026-04-03 07:300阅读0评论SEO基础
  • 内容介绍
  • 文章标签
  • 相关推荐

本文共计912个文字,预计阅读时间需要4分钟。

如何深入理解并高效运用JavaScript闭包原理?

目录

1.认识封装

1.1 变量的作用域和生命周期 1.1.1 变量的作用域 1.1.2 变量的生命周期 2. 封装的概念及其作用 2.1 封装的概念 2.2 封装的应用 2.2.1 保存私有变量 2.2.2 使用封装实现流程控制

目录
  • 1. 认识闭包
  • 2. 变量的作用域和生命周期
    • 2.1 变量的作用域
    • 2.2 变量的生命周期
  • 3. 闭包的概念及其作用
    • 3.1 闭包的概念
    • 3.2 闭包的应用
      • 3.2.1 保存私有变量
      • 3.2.2 使用闭包实现节流

1. 认识闭包

闭包有一个很经典的场景:使用 for循环给上面5个按钮绑定点击事件。

阅读全文

本文共计912个文字,预计阅读时间需要4分钟。

如何深入理解并高效运用JavaScript闭包原理?

目录

1.认识封装

1.1 变量的作用域和生命周期 1.1.1 变量的作用域 1.1.2 变量的生命周期 2. 封装的概念及其作用 2.1 封装的概念 2.2 封装的应用 2.2.1 保存私有变量 2.2.2 使用封装实现流程控制

目录
  • 1. 认识闭包
  • 2. 变量的作用域和生命周期
    • 2.1 变量的作用域
    • 2.2 变量的生命周期
  • 3. 闭包的概念及其作用
    • 3.1 闭包的概念
    • 3.2 闭包的应用
      • 3.2.1 保存私有变量
      • 3.2.2 使用闭包实现节流

1. 认识闭包

闭包有一个很经典的场景:使用 for循环给上面5个按钮绑定点击事件。

阅读全文